LeBron James powers Lakers past Clippers, Kyrie Irving Shines as Mavericks Stun Timberwolves, and Raptors Triumph Over Warriors: NBA Roundup

LeBron James showcased his prowess with a 25-point performance, leading the Los Angeles Lakers to a 106-103 victory over cross-town rivals, the Los Angeles Clippers. Accompanied by Anthony Davis’ 22 points, the Lakers snapped a four-game losing streak, while Paul George and Ivica Zubac’s 22 points each couldn’t save the Clippers from their first loss in six matches.

Shifting gears, Kyrie Irving’s 35 points and Luka Doncic’s 34 fueled the Dallas Mavericks to a 115-108 triumph over the Western Conference leaders, the Minnesota Timberwolves.

Despite the Timberwolves’ late lead, the Mavericks rallied, securing the win with a 13-point surge, including crucial three-pointers from Irving.

In Toronto, RJ Barrett’s standout performance with 37 points propelled the Raptors to a 133-118 victory over the Golden State Warriors.

The struggling Warriors saw Stephen Curry falter with only nine points, missing all his three-point attempts. Draymond Green returned after a 12-game suspension.

CJ McCollum’s 30 points steered the New Orleans Pelicans to a dominant 133-100 win over the Sacramento Kings, featuring a balanced scoring effort from seven Pelicans players.

Despite Victor Wembanyama’s impressive 24 points, the San Antonio Spurs succumbed to a close 117-115 defeat against the Cleveland Cavaliers, with Jarrett Allen and Caris LeVert contributing 29 and 23 points, respectively.

Meanwhile, the Denver Nuggets handed the Detroit Pistons their 32nd loss in 33 games, prevailing 131-114.

Mikal Bridges’ outstanding 42-point display for the Brooklyn Nets couldn’t prevent a 134-127 overtime loss to the Portland Trail Blazers.

The Orlando Magic clinched a 117-110 overtime victory against the Atlanta Hawks, while the Memphis Grizzlies secured a 121-115 win over the Phoenix Suns.
